Nutritional Optimization Despite reduced appetite, maintaining adequate nutrition is essential: Ensure sufficient caloric intake : Work with a healthcare provider or registered dietitian to establish appropriate caloric goals that support gradual, healthy weight loss without excessive restriction Prioritize protein : During weight loss, aim for approximately 1.0-1.2 grams of protein per kilogram of body weight daily to preserve lean muscle mass (patients with kidney disease should follow their provider's specific recommendations) Focus on nutrient density : Choose foods rich in vitamins, minerals, and complex carbohydrates to support energy levels Eat smaller, frequent meals : This approach may be better tolerated given semaglutide's effect on gastric emptying Hydration and Electrolyte Balance Adequate fluid intake is crucial, particularly if experiencing gastrointestinal side effects
